Durisdeer

British Championship (3). Just north of Dumfries. This was the veryessence of classic fell running. Durisdeer is a tiny churched hamlet, so just start in the field and set off into the hills. Clear, warm and dry. Hard climbs, steep drops, some fast running, some awkward bilberry descents. A superb Read more

Loxley Lunge

How could I leave my own event out of the calendar? It\’s now there, on Saturday July 12th. The usual challenging course, followed by beer and a barbecue as the sun sets in the garden. All welcome, plus families, friends, well-behaved dogs and daredevil stuntmen. DH

Thornbridge Weekend

The traditional Dark Peak Camping Weekend will be held at Thornbridge on August 22nd,23rd & 24th. You are free to arrive anytime from 5pm on Friday. The fell race will start at 11am Saturday in the village & the BBQ\’s will be ready for cooking your food at approx 7pm.The Read more
